The Essence of an Orangery
An orangery is often incorrect for a conservatory, but there are distinguishing characteristics that set them apart. Typically characterized by a solid roof and deep brick walls, orangeries are created to be more incorporated with the primary house. They normally serve multi-functional functions - from a dining room or lounge to a relaxing garden retreat.

Q1: How much does it cost to build an orangery?
A: The expense varies based on size, products, and area. Normally, spending plans vary from ₤ 20,000 to ₤ 100,000 or more. Consulting with style specialists can provide a more accurate quote.
Q2: Do I require preparing permission for an orangery?
A: It depends on local policies and the size of the orangery. Usually, smaller structures might not require permission, however it's finest to examine with local authorities.
Q3: What is the best orientation for an orangery?
A: Ideally, an orangery needs to deal with south or west to maximize sunshine direct exposure throughout the day.
Q4: Can an orangery be used year-round?
A: Yes, with appropriate insulation and heating, an orangery can be comfy and functional throughout the year.
